Redis-server ne se lance pas sur nouvelle installation

My YunoHost server

Hardware: Systeme NAS QNAP QTS Hero. Installation à travers un container LXD Debian 11 en mode bridge
YunoHost version: 11.1.11.2
**j’accède à mon container via ssh

Description du problème

Bonjour à tous,
J’ai installé une nouvelle instance Yunohost sur un container LXD sur mon QNAP.
Une fois la postinstall réalisée je me suis rendu compte que le redis-server était en statut “failed”.
Quand je lance le service j’ai un message d’erreur (voir log ci dessous).
Je souhaite installer un nextcloud et sans ce service l’installation de Nextcloud n’est pas possible
a priori si je comprends bien il y a un problème de droits mais je ne sais pas trop quoi faire
Merci d’avance pour votre aide

Voici mon log:

LOGFILE: journalctl
– Journal begins at Sat 2023-02-25 17:16:32 UTC, ends at Sun 2023-02-26 18:26:22 UTC. –
Feb 26 17:42:01 redis-server[73]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 26 17:42:01 redis-server[73]: Can’t open the log file: Read-only file system
Feb 26 17:42:01 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 26 17:42:01 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 26 17:42:01 systemd[1]: Failed to start Advanced key-value store.
Feb 26 17:42:01 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 1.
Feb 26 17:42:01 systemd[1]: Stopped Advanced key-value store.
Feb 26 17:42:01 systemd[1]: Starting Advanced key-value store…
Feb 26 17:42:01 redis-server[127]: *** FATAL CONFIG FILE ERROR (Redis 6.0.16) ***
Feb 26 17:42:01 redis-server[127]: Reading the configuration file, at line 260
Feb 26 17:42:01 redis-server[127]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 26 17:42:01 redis-server[127]: Can’t open the log file: Read-only file system
Feb 26 17:42:01 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 26 17:42:01 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 26 17:42:01 systemd[1]: Failed to start Advanced key-value store.
Feb 26 17:42:01 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 2.
Feb 26 17:42:01 systemd[1]: Stopped Advanced key-value store.
Feb 26 17:42:01 systemd[1]: Starting Advanced key-value store…
Feb 26 17:42:01 redis-server[267]: *** FATAL CONFIG FILE ERROR (Redis 6.0.16) ***
Feb 26 17:42:01 redis-server[267]: Reading the configuration file, at line 260
Feb 26 17:42:01 redis-server[267]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 26 17:42:01 redis-server[267]: Can’t open the log file: Read-only file system
Feb 26 17:42:01 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 26 17:42:01 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 26 17:42:01 systemd[1]: Failed to start Advanced key-value store.
Feb 26 17:42:01 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 3.
Feb 26 17:42:01 systemd[1]: Stopped Advanced key-value store.
Feb 26 17:42:01 systemd[1]: Starting Advanced key-value store…
Feb 26 17:42:01 redis-server[338]: *** FATAL CONFIG FILE ERROR (Redis 6.0.16) ***
Feb 26 17:42:01 redis-server[338]: Reading the configuration file, at line 260
Feb 26 17:42:01 redis-server[338]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 26 17:42:01 redis-server[338]: Can’t open the log file: Read-only file system
Feb 26 17:42:01 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 26 17:42:01 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 26 17:42:01 systemd[1]: Failed to start Advanced key-value store.
Feb 26 17:42:02 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 4.
Feb 26 17:42:02 systemd[1]: Stopped Advanced key-value store.
Feb 26 17:42:02 systemd[1]: Starting Advanced key-value store…
Feb 26 17:42:02 redis-server[342]: *** FATAL CONFIG FILE ERROR (Redis 6.0.16) ***
Feb 26 17:42:02 redis-server[342]: Reading the configuration file, at line 260
Feb 26 17:42:02 redis-server[342]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 26 17:42:02 redis-server[342]: Can’t open the log file: Read-only file system
Feb 26 17:42:02 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 26 17:42:02 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 26 17:42:02 systemd[1]: Failed to start Advanced key-value store.
Feb 26 17:42:02 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 5.
Feb 26 17:42:02 systemd[1]: Stopped Advanced key-value store.
Feb 26 17:42:02 systemd[1]: redis-server.service: Start request repeated too quickly.
Feb 26 17:42:02 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 26 17:42:02 systemd[1]: Failed to start Advanced key-value store.

du coup regardons genre heu sudo mount | grep "ext4\|ram"

Que doit faire la commande? Rien ne se passe
redis-server.log n’existe pas dans le répertoire /var/log/redis/, est ce normal?

Bonjour,
J’ai fait une commande Touch redis-server.log ce qui a permis de de créer le fichier

J’ai été regardé le sujet suivant:

J’ai fait:chown redis:redis /var/log/redis
chown redis:redis /var/log/redis/redis-server.log
chmod o-rwx /var/log/redis
chmod o-rwx /var/log/redis/redis-server.log

En tentant de relancer le service cela ne change rien à part que j’ai désormais le log de redis-server.log
Voici mon dernier log: ```
LOGFILE: journalctl
– Journal begins at Sat 2023-02-25 17:16:32 UTC, ends at Tue 2023-02-28 17:23:00 UTC. –
Feb 28 17:21:06 redis-server[73]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 28 17:21:06 redis-server[73]: Can’t open the log file: Read-only file system
Feb 28 17:21:06 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 28 17:21:06 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 28 17:21:06 systemd[1]: Failed to start Advanced key-value store.
Feb 28 17:21:06 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 1.
Feb 28 17:21:06 systemd[1]: Stopped Advanced key-value store.
Feb 28 17:21:06 systemd[1]: Starting Advanced key-value store…
Feb 28 17:21:07 redis-server[116]: *** FATAL CONFIG FILE ERROR (Redis 6.0.16) ***
Feb 28 17:21:07 redis-server[116]: Reading the configuration file, at line 260
Feb 28 17:21:07 redis-server[116]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 28 17:21:07 redis-server[116]: Can’t open the log file: Read-only file system
Feb 28 17:21:07 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 28 17:21:07 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 28 17:21:07 systemd[1]: Failed to start Advanced key-value store.
Feb 28 17:21:07 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 2.
Feb 28 17:21:07 systemd[1]: Stopped Advanced key-value store.
Feb 28 17:21:07 systemd[1]: Starting Advanced key-value store…
Feb 28 17:21:07 redis-server[215]: *** FATAL CONFIG FILE ERROR (Redis 6.0.16) ***
Feb 28 17:21:07 redis-server[215]: Reading the configuration file, at line 260
Feb 28 17:21:07 redis-server[215]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 28 17:21:07 redis-server[215]: Can’t open the log file: Read-only file system
Feb 28 17:21:07 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 28 17:21:07 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 28 17:21:07 systemd[1]: Failed to start Advanced key-value store.
Feb 28 17:21:07 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 3.
Feb 28 17:21:07 systemd[1]: Stopped Advanced key-value store.
Feb 28 17:21:07 systemd[1]: Starting Advanced key-value store…
Feb 28 17:21:07 redis-server[265]: *** FATAL CONFIG FILE ERROR (Redis 6.0.16) ***
Feb 28 17:21:07 redis-server[265]: Reading the configuration file, at line 260
Feb 28 17:21:07 redis-server[265]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 28 17:21:07 redis-server[265]: Can’t open the log file: Read-only file system
Feb 28 17:21:07 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 28 17:21:07 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 28 17:21:07 systemd[1]: Failed to start Advanced key-value store.
Feb 28 17:21:07 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 4.
Feb 28 17:21:07 systemd[1]: Stopped Advanced key-value store.
Feb 28 17:21:07 systemd[1]: Starting Advanced key-value store…
Feb 28 17:21:07 redis-server[345]: *** FATAL CONFIG FILE ERROR (Redis 6.0.16) ***
Feb 28 17:21:07 redis-server[345]: Reading the configuration file, at line 260
Feb 28 17:21:07 redis-server[345]: >>> ‘logfile /var/log/redis/redis-server.log’
Feb 28 17:21:07 redis-server[345]: Can’t open the log file: Read-only file system
Feb 28 17:21:07 systemd[1]: redis-server.service: Main process exited, code=exited, status=1/FAILURE
Feb 28 17:21:07 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 28 17:21:07 systemd[1]: Failed to start Advanced key-value store.
Feb 28 17:21:07 systemd[1]: redis-server.service: Scheduled restart job, restart counter is at 5.
Feb 28 17:21:07 systemd[1]: Stopped Advanced key-value store.
Feb 28 17:21:07 systemd[1]: redis-server.service: Start request repeated too quickly.
Feb 28 17:21:07 systemd[1]: redis-server.service: Failed with result ‘exit-code’.
Feb 28 17:21:07 systemd[1]: Failed to start Advanced key-value store.

LOGFILE: /var/log/redis/redis-server.log
6374:C 27 Feb 2023 18:12:28.759 # oO0OoO0OoO0Oo Redis is starting oO0OoO0OoO0Oo
6374:C 27 Feb 2023 18:12:28.759 # Redis version=6.0.16, bits=64, commit=00000000, modified=0, pid=6374, just started
6374:C 27 Feb 2023 18:12:28.759 # Configuration loaded
6374:M 27 Feb 2023 18:12:28.760 * Increased maximum number of open files to 10032 (it was originally set to 1024).
.
.-__ ''-._ _.- . . ‘’-._ Redis 6.0.16 (00000000/0) 64 bit
.- .-```. ```\/ _.,_ ''-._ ( ' , .-` | `, ) Running in standalone mode |`-._`-...-` __...-.-.|'_.-'| Port: 6379 | -. ._ / _.-' | PID: 6374 -._ -._ -./ .-’ .-’
|-._-.
-.__.-' _.-'_.-'| | -.
-._ _.-'_.-' | http://redis.io -._ -._-..-'.-’ .-’
|-._-.
-.__.-' _.-'_.-'| | -.
-._ _.-'_.-' | -._ -._-.
.-‘_.-’ _.-’
-._ -..-’ _.-’
-._ _.-' -.
.-’

6374:M 27 Feb 2023 18:12:28.762 # Server initialized
6374:M 27 Feb 2023 18:12:28.762 # WARNING overcommit_memory is set to 0! Background save may fail under low memory condition. To fix this issue add ‘vm.overcommit_memory = 1’ to /etc/sysctl.conf and then reboot or run the command ‘sysctl vm.overcommit_memory=1’ for this to take effect.
6374:M 27 Feb 2023 18:12:28.763 * Ready to accept connections
6374:signal-handler (1677604858) Received SIGTERM scheduling shutdown…
6374:M 28 Feb 2023 17:20:58.623 # User requested shutdown…
6374:M 28 Feb 2023 17:20:58.625 * Saving the final RDB snapshot before exiting.
6374:M 28 Feb 2023 17:20:58.694 * DB saved on disk
6374:M 28 Feb 2023 17:20:58.694 * Removing the pid file.
6374:M 28 Feb 2023 17:20:58.694 # Redis is now ready to exit, bye bye…

Bonsoir Aleks,
Peux tu me dire quel est le résultat attendu de la commande: sudo mount | grep “ext4|ram” ?
Bonne soirée

Le résultat attendu est complexe et dépends de ta machine … L’objectif était de lister les points de montage, dont notamment ceux qui auraient pu être monté “en RAM” car ça arrive que /var/log soit monté directement dans la RAM …

Bref, sinon on peut aussi regarder genre mount | grep "^/"

bonsoir
voici le retour de la commande
/proc on /proc/sys/fs/binfmt_misc type proc (rw,relatime)

Mouarf ok ben regardons mount en entier alors …

Bonsoir
En retour j’ai
mount: ^/: can’t find in /etc/fstab.

Quand je fais un nano sur fstab, il est vide avec un ligne commentée:

UNCONFIGURED FSTAB FOR BASE SYSTEM

This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.